
Adavi BapiRaju – A renowned writer and painter. . Famous “Bava Bava Panneru” Telugu song was also written by him. He was born on October 8, 1895, at Sarepalle near Bheemavaramin West Godavari district of Andhra.He is known for his works like Gonaganna Reddy, Narayanarao, and Himabindu. He obtained primary education in Bhimavaram and higher education at Narsapur and Rajamahendravaram. Inspired by the likes of Bipin Chandra Pal, Baapiraju participated in the Non-cooperation movement in 1921 and was jailed from 1922 for about an year. After gaining name as writer and painter, Baapiraju served as the principal of Jateeya Kalasala of Machilipatnam for a brief period. In 1934 he gave up the job of principal to enter the Telugu film industry as an art director.He directed movies like Dhruva Vijayam, Meerabhai, Anasuya etc. Baapiraju edited the Telugu daily Mijan Published by him from Hyderabad from 1943 to 1946. In his versatile career Baapiraju wrote over a hundred stories. He also provided paintings for the famous Telugu poems such as Viswanatha Satyanarayana’s Kinerasani Patalu and Nanduri’s Enkipatalu. He also wrote many radio plays.Baapiraju died in 1952.
